When people talk about cigarette inner frame materials, the focus is often on appearance, foil structure, or barrier properties. But in actual production, another factor quietly plays a very important role. Surface smoothness.

It may sound like a small detail, but smoothness has a direct impact on print quality, converting stability, and overall packaging consistency.

In high speed tobacco packaging lines, even minor surface irregularities can create noticeable problems.

Why Surface Smoothness Matters

Cigarette inner frame materials usually go through printing, embossing, die cutting, and forming processes. A smoother surface helps these operations run more consistently.

When the surface is uniform, printers generally see:

  • Cleaner ink transfer
  • Better color consistency
  • Sharper metallic appearance
  • More stable embossing results

On the other hand, rough or uneven surfaces may lead to mottled printing, poor registration, or visible defects under reflective lighting.

Because metallic materials naturally reflect light, even small surface imperfections tend to become more noticeable.

Printability Is Closely Linked to Surface Quality

Good printability is not only about ink. The material itself plays a huge role.

High quality cigarette inner frame materials are designed to maintain stable surface energy and even coating distribution. This allows inks and coatings to spread more evenly during printing.

When surface smoothness is inconsistent, printers may experience:

  • Uneven ink density
  • Poor adhesion
  • Drying inconsistency
  • Increased scuffing risk

These issues become especially visible in metallic or holographic finishes where reflections highlight every detail.

Smoothness Also Affects Converting Performance

Surface quality does not just influence printing. It also impacts how the material behaves during converting.

Materials with better smoothness often provide:

  • Cleaner die cutting edges
  • More stable folding performance
  • Reduced wrinkling during forming
  • Better consistency on high speed packing machines

For tobacco packaging manufacturers running large production volumes, stable machine performance is extremely important. Small material inconsistencies can quickly turn into downtime or waste.

The Role of Coating and Lamination

Surface smoothness is heavily influenced by the coating and lamination process.

Well controlled adhesive coating helps create a flatter surface and improves bonding between layers. Uniform lamination tension also helps prevent waviness or surface distortion.

This is why two materials may look similar at first glance, but perform very differently during actual printing production.
